Differences between maple sugar and liverwurst

  • Maple sugar is higher in manganese and zinc; however, liverwurst is richer in vitamin B12, vitamin A, selenium, iron, vitamin B2, and vitamin B5.
  • Liverwurst's daily need coverage for vitamin B12 is 561% higher.
  • Maple sugar has 29 times more manganese than liverwurst. While maple sugar has 4.422mg of manganese, liverwurst has only 0.155mg.
  • Maple sugar has less saturated fat.
  • Liverwurst has a lower glycemic index (28) than maple sugar (63).

The food types used in this comparison are Sugars, maple and Liverwurst spread.
